Transaction 8cfe17853de4edc2513819038163790c62e88075e439e4345b9fcfd339813fe7
1 Input
1 Output
-
8cfe17853de4edc2513819038163790c62e88075e439e4345b9fcfd339813fe7:0
- value
- 863518
- script pubkey
- OP_0 OP_PUSHBYTES_20 0be0e81f737ab5e1093e64f336bfbaf5decfc838
- address
- bc1qp0sws8mn0267zzf7vnend0a67h0vljpccvwta6